Key Highlights

The networking sector received a notable boost this week after Cisco delivered a strong fiscal Q3 2026 report on May 13. The company posted networking revenue of $8.82 billion, a 25% increase year-over-year, driven by heavy spending on AI infrastructure and campus networking gear. Market reaction was swift and positive. Cisco shares jumped between 18% and 22% in after-hours trading, and the enthusiasm quickly spread across the sector. Nokia (NOK) climbed more than 10%, a move that may signal the company is beginning to shed its older image as purely a legacy telecom business. According to the report, the broader networking space saw gains, with stocks including SFTBY, NVDA, VOD, and TMUS also benefiting from the positive sentiment. The strong Cisco results highlight growing demand for networking equipment and services as enterprises invest in AI-ready data centers and campus networks. Expert Insights

From a professional perspective, the sharp rally in Cisco shares and the subsequent lift to Nokia and other networking stocks underscore the strong appetite for AI-related infrastructure spending. When a bellwether like Cisco reports double-digit revenue growth in its networking segment, it often signals that enterprise and hyperscaler investments are accelerating. However, investors should be cautious about extrapolating a single quarter's results across the entire sector. Nokia's more than 10% gain is particularly interesting because the company has historically been viewed as tied to slower-growing telecom carrier spending. If this rally reflects a re-rating based on potential AI networking opportunities, it could mark a meaningful shift for the stock. Still, Nokia has not yet released its own quarterly report for the period, so the market's reaction may be driven more by sentiment than fundamentals. Given that Cisco's results were released only days ago, the sector momentum may persist in the near term, but trading on after-hours moves or one-time events carries inherent risk. Investors should monitor upcoming earnings from Nvidia and other tech giants for a fuller picture of AI infrastructure demand. Any disappointment in those reports could quickly reverse the recent gains. The networking sector remains tied to capital spending cycles, which can be lumpy and sensitive to macroeconomic conditions.
